这可能是因为数据库已不再需要,或者我们计划重新安装MySQL
无论出于何种原因,正确地删除MySQL数据库库至关重要,以确保系统的整洁性和性能
本文将详细介绍在VMware虚拟机中如何彻底删除MySQL数据库库的步骤,涵盖Windows和Linux两大操作系统
一、Windows虚拟机中删除MySQL数据库库 在Windows虚拟机中删除MySQL数据库库,主要涉及到关闭MySQL服务、删除服务、卸载MySQL软件、删除MySQL文件夹、清理注册表和清理环境变量等步骤
以下是详细流程: 1.登录虚拟机 首先,你需要通过VMware Workstation或VMware Player等工具启动并登录到运行MySQL的Windows虚拟机
确保你拥有管理员权限,以便执行后续操作
2.关闭MySQL服务 打开命令提示符,以管理员身份运行
输入`net stopmysql`命令来停止MySQL服务
如果MySQL的服务名不是默认的,你需要替换为实际名称
3.删除服务 使用`sc delete mysql`命令移除MySQL服务
这将从Windows服务列表中删除MySQL,确保它不会在系统启动时自动运行
4.卸载MySQL软件 打开“控制面板”,通常位于开始菜单中
找到“程序”或“应用程序和功能”,然后搜索“MySQL”
点击对应的卸载选项进行操作,按照卸载向导完成MySQL的卸载过程
5.删除MySQL文件夹 找到MySQL的安装路径,这通常是`C:Program FilesMySQL`或`C:ProgramDataMySQL`等
删除整个MySQL文件夹,包括其下的所有子文件夹和文件
6.清理注册表 打开“注册表编辑器”(regedit),搜索包含“MySQL”的键值,并将其删除
例如,你需要删除`HKEY_LOCAL_MACHINESOFTWAREMySQLAB`或类似路径下的项
清理注册表时要特别小心,确保只删除与MySQL相关的键值,以避免对系统造成不必要的影响
7.清理环境变量 检查系统环境变量中是否有与MySQL相关的路径
如果有,你需要修改或删除这些路径
环境变量在系统配置中起着重要作用,确保它们不包含指向已删除软件的路径
8.重启计算机 为了确保所有更改生效,关闭虚拟机后重启一次
这将确保MySQL已被完全从系统中删除,并且所有相关配置都已清理
二、Linux虚拟机中删除MySQL数据库库 在Linux虚拟机中删除MySQL数据库库,步骤相对复杂一些,主要包括登录虚拟机、关闭MySQL服务、备份数据(可选)、移除数据文件、卸载MySQL软件包、清除配置和重启虚拟机等
以下是详细流程: 1.登录虚拟机 通过VMware Workstation或vSphere连接到运行MySQL的Linux虚拟机
确保你以拥有管理员权限的用户身份登录
2.关闭MySQL服务 打开终端或命令提示符,输入`sudo service mysqlstop`或`sudo systemctl stop mysql`命令来停止MySQL服务
这是为了确保在卸载过程中不会遇到任何阻碍
3.备份数据(可选) 如果数据重要,你需要先备份数据目录,如`/var/lib/mysql`
使用`mysqldump`命令可以备份整个数据库
这是一个重要的步骤,因为删除数据文件将永久丢失所有数据库和表数据
4.移除数据文件 确认服务已停止后,可以删除数据存储目录
输入`sudo rm -rf /var/lib/mysql/`命令来删除MySQL的数据文件
这个命令将递归删除目录及其内容,因此请务必谨慎使用
5.卸载MySQL软件包 使用相应的包管理器来卸载MySQL软件包
对于Ubuntu或Debian系统,使用`sudo apt-get remove --purge mysql-server mysql-client mysql-common`命令
对于Red Hat或CentOS系统,使用`sudo yum remove mysql-server mysql-client mysql-common`命令
这些命令将卸载MySQL服务器、客户端及其公共文件
6.清除配置 在`/etc/mysql`目录下,删除相关的配置文件,如`my.cnf`
这可以确保MySQL的配置文件也被完全清理掉
7.清理残留文件和依赖 卸载MySQL后,系统可能会保留一些配置文件和不再需要的依赖软件包
使用`sudo apt-get autoremove`(Ubuntu/Debian系统)或`sudo yum autoremove`(Red Hat/CentOS系统)命令来清理这些残留文件和依赖
这将确保系统更加整洁和高效
8.重启虚拟机 最后,重启虚拟机以完成更改并释放资源
这将确保所有与MySQL相关的配置和文件都已被完全删除,并且系统已恢复到干净的状态
三、总结 无论是在Windows还是Linux虚拟机中删除MySQL数据库库,都需要谨慎操作以确保数据的安全和系统的整洁
在Windows系统中,主要涉及到关闭服务、卸载软件、删除文件夹和清理注册表等步骤
而在Linux系统中,则涉及到关闭服务、备份数据(可选)、删除数据文件、卸载软件包和清除配置等步骤
通过遵循这些步骤,你可以确保MySQL已被完全从VMware虚拟机中删除,并且所有相关配置都已清理
在进行这些操作时,请务必注意以下几点: - 在删除任何文件或配置之前,请确保已备份重要数据
- 使用正确的命令和路径来删除MySQL相关的文件和配置
- 在执行任何删除操作之前,请仔细检查以避免误删其他重要文件或配置
- 重启虚拟机以确保所有更改生效并释放资源
通过遵循这些步骤和注意事项,你可以成功地在VMware虚拟机中删除MySQL数据库库,并确保系统的整洁性和性能